Description: This track was originally composed as an elegy for Fred Katz, who wrote film soundtrack scores for several Roger Corman films in the 1950s and 1960s. For those who have never heard of Corman: he produced and directed sci-fi and horror films with titles like "Night of The Blood Beast" and "The Wasp Woman" (just to give you some examples). However, after much application of effects and processing, the mixdown of this composition has ended up sounding a lot more like industrial electronica than retro horror b-movie fare - perhaps more like a subtle soundscape than was originally intented... Composed by Steve Lowther. {melancholy, neoclassical, motion}
Description: This bleak dirge arises out of two motivations. On the dramatic side: this is the outlet of a dark brooding about the idea of evil entities which are called forth by mathematics and digital technology - an unsettling idea which can be blamed wholly on sci-fi author Charles Stross and his "Laundry Files" series. The second motivation was to create something in the spirit of Factory Records circa 1980 (Joy Division etc.) so you could say I was simultaneously trying to trans-channel the spirit of Martin Hannett while exercising the demons of Charles Stross. Composed by C.P.Bryan. {fear, tension, alienation, suspense, industrial, ambient, soundscape, horror, dark}
